Hi, I recently lost my job and the jobs that I am applying for are mostly for locals and PR holders. My application is pending since June 2023. I am looking for expert advice whether I should continue to be hopeful and wait or give up and go back to Malaysia.

Me as the only applicant
Nationality: Malaysian Chinese
Age: 44
Years in SG: 1.5 years
Marital status: single
Income: $140k
Job: Distribution Manager in Healthcare/Biotech industry

Im not expert but i would say the only reason to be hopeful is that you being malaysian chinese. Apart from that everything you listed seems to be negative and to top all that the biggest problem will be you being not in job now. This can be a big problem unless you can secure another job very soon and based on most posts from here, losing job may auto-reject your pr application. But i think should be fine if you can be re-employed before your short term visit pass expires.
